From the Legislature

Crimes against law enforcement. Makes a person who commits an offense that results in serious bodily injury or death to a law enforcement officer a sex or violent offender. Prohibits a court from considering time spent by the defendant in pretrial detention or home detention or on work release when determining the sentence for a crime that resulted in serious bodily injury or death to a law enforcement officer. Makes it a sentencing aggravator if an offense results in serious bodily injury or death to a law enforcement officer. Provides that a person charged with an offense that resulted in serious bodily injury or death to a law enforcement officer may only be released on cash bail.
